Where Is Logar?
Logar shares borders with several other provinces. To the north, it connects to Kabul, while to the south, it touches Paktia. The location of Logar makes it important because it lies on the main road that leads from Kabul to the southern parts of Afghanistan.
The capital city of Logar is Pul-e-Alam. This city is the center of education, business, and government activities for the province. It is a growing town with schools, markets, and government buildings.
The People of Logar
Who Lives There?
Logar is home to many Afghan people. Most of the residents are Pashtuns, but there are also Tajiks and other groups. People in Logar are known for their hospitality and strong family ties.
The main language spoken in Logar is Pashto. However, many people also speak Dari. Some students and young people are learning English, especially in schools and colleges.

Nature and Farming
Logar has a mix of hills, valleys, and rivers. These natural features help the land stay green and useful for farming. In fact, farming is the main job for many families in this province.
What Do They Grow?
Farmers in Logar grow many kinds of crops. Some of the common ones include wheat, barley, corn, and vegetables. Fruit farming is also popular. Apples, grapes, and apricots from Logar are known for their sweet taste.
Besides growing crops, many families raise animals. They take care of cows, goats, and sheep. These animals provide milk, meat, and wool. This helps families earn a living and meet their daily needs.
